**Onboarding: Password Reset Flow Revamp (Lanternvale)**

Welcome to the Lanternvale auth team. The revamped reset flow replaces emailed tokens with short-lived signed links issued by the Keywright service. Please review the state machine in the design doc before touching handlers, since expiry and replay checks are deliberately strict. For the weekly eng sync demo, use the staging tenant only. To unlock the staging recovery console, you will need the passphrase below.

strongbox words: rusael-wenmir-quenir-ralvan-novix-holath-belax

This updates the ParityPeek hotel rate-parity checker to reduce false alerts that support has been fielding. Previously, any price difference between our listing and a partner channel triggered a ticket, including sub-dollar rounding artifacts. Now the checker applies a tolerance band and requires two consecutive scans to confirm a mismatch before alerting. Expect ticket volume to drop noticeably; genuine parity breaks will still surface within one scan cycle. The thresholds introduced here are listed below.

constants for kaduf-hadup:
QUOTAS = {
    "zorath": 2,
    "ralael": 5,
}

# Session Handling: Brimble Queue Log Compaction

Brimble compacts topic logs nightly; session offsets older than the compaction horizon are discarded, so consumers must checkpoint at least hourly. If a contractor sandbox consumer falls behind the horizon, reset it with the offsets endpoint rather than recreating the group. That endpoint is authenticated — call it with the bearer token below.

bearer token for tagaf-tadup: eyJhbGciOiJIUzI1NiIsInR5cCI6IkpXVCJ9.eyJzdWIiOiICBQwtpU97kIn0.L6ReuVy2_OTi

Runbook: Pulsegate webhook delivery retries with exponential backoff, capped at six attempts over 24 hours. Deliveries are idempotent; receivers must dedupe by event sequence. Each payload is signed so downstream services at Ortwell can verify origin. Review the retry queue depth before rotating credentials. The signing secret used for all outbound deliveries sits in .env, on the line immediately after this sentence.

sealed setting: LEDGER_TOKEN20=6148d35bbb480b0ab79e